Great Satan's Rage

- American Negativity and Rap/Metal in the Age of Supercapitalism

About Great Satan's Rage

This book looks at how American rap/metal has engaged with America's defining role in the world after the Cold War. It offers a highly original approach in relating rap/metal to critical theories of economy and culture and introduces a new method of cultural analysis based on theories of negativity and expenditure. -- .
